Condividi tramite


PlatformLocationProvider Classe

Definizione

Usare questa classe per ottenere una stima della posizione corrente del dispositivo. Un PlatformLocationProvider viene in genere passato a cloudSpatialAnchorSession per abilitare lo scenario di rilocalizzazione su larga scala con la rilocalizzazione grossolana.

public class PlatformLocationProvider
type PlatformLocationProvider = class
Public Class PlatformLocationProvider
Ereditarietà
PlatformLocationProvider

Costruttori

PlatformLocationProvider()

Inizializza una nuova istanza con tutti i sensori disabilitati.

PlatformLocationProvider(IntPtr, Boolean)

Usare questa classe per ottenere una stima della posizione corrente del dispositivo. Un PlatformLocationProvider viene in genere passato a cloudSpatialAnchorSession per abilitare lo scenario di rilocalizzazione su larga scala con la rilocalizzazione grossolana.

Proprietà

BluetoothStatus

Controlla se sono disponibili dati del sensore sufficienti per individuare o creare ancoraggi contrassegnati con segnali Bluetooth.

GeoLocationStatus

Verifica se sono disponibili dati del sensore sufficienti per individuare o creare ancoraggi contrassegnati con la georilevazione.

Sensors

I sensori usati dalla sessione per individuare gli ancoraggi e annotare gli ancoraggi creati in modo che possano essere trovati.

WifiStatus

Verifica se sono disponibili dati del sensore sufficienti per individuare o creare ancoraggi contrassegnati con segnali Wi-Fi.

Metodi

ConvertCookieToHandle(UInt64)

Usare questa classe per ottenere una stima della posizione corrente del dispositivo. Un PlatformLocationProvider viene in genere passato a cloudSpatialAnchorSession per abilitare lo scenario di rilocalizzazione su larga scala con la rilocalizzazione grossolana.

ConvertHandleToCookie(IntPtr)

Usare questa classe per ottenere una stima della posizione corrente del dispositivo. Un PlatformLocationProvider viene in genere passato a cloudSpatialAnchorSession per abilitare lo scenario di rilocalizzazione su larga scala con la rilocalizzazione grossolana.

Finalize()

Usare questa classe per ottenere una stima della posizione corrente del dispositivo. Un PlatformLocationProvider viene in genere passato a cloudSpatialAnchorSession per abilitare lo scenario di rilocalizzazione su larga scala con la rilocalizzazione grossolana.

GetLocationEstimate()

Restituisce la stima più recente della posizione del dispositivo.

Start()

Iniziare a tenere traccia della posizione del dispositivo.

Stop()

Arrestare il rilevamento della posizione del dispositivo.

Si applica a